THE HOLLOW STIRS

785 Words

The Sanctuary Hollow stretched beneath the mountain like a forgotten world. Mist curled around the valley floor, drifting over moss-coated stones and silverleaf trees whose branches hummed softly with ancient magic. No scent of smoke. No sound of war. Only the quiet pulse of old protection spells. Aurelia stepped carefully onto the mossy ground, the soft earth cold beneath her boots. Her breath fogged in the cool air, and for the first time since the Heartstone shattered, her body didn’t feel like it was fighting itself. But the glow beneath her skin had not faded. Kane followed close behind, scanning every shadow. Wolves spread out across the valley, settling the wounded beneath the roots of the great trees.
